0b76fd92fc tests: logging/dictionary: pytest only looks at last output
There are instances where on hardware tests would result in
multiple dictionary logging blocks. This is usually due to
flashing and running via twister in separate steps. Once
flashing is done, the device starts running and sending
logging string to output, but twister is not ready to read
them, thus leaving the strings in the host's UART buffer.
Then twister starts its testing run by resetting the device
which results in another dictionary logging block to show
up. So the pytest script has to be updated to only look at
the last dictionay logging block.

04c9637db7 tests: logging/dictionary: fix pytest when built with sysbuild
With sysbuild, the test app is actually built under another
layer of directory where the dictionary JSON file will reside.
Instead of simply using dut.device_config.build_dir, use
dut.devive_config.app_build_dir instead, which takes into
account of that.
